EuropeAid staff are encouraged to engage even more actively in the drive towards technical cooperation reform.

Francesca Mosca, Director of Directorate E in EuropeAid, gave a clear message to staff when she circulated a flyer, "Improving the Effectiveness of Technical Cooperation", detailing the progress of TC reform and implementation of the Backbone Strategy, earlier this year.

"I am sure that it is already part of your work to promote the Backbone principles," said Ms Mosca in the flyer. "The moment has come for all of us to advance this reform even more concretely."

Ms Mosca stressed that the delegations of the European Commission cannot move in isolation, and that the staff in Directorate E should strive to demonstrate quick results that can inspire others.

"I count on each of you to engage actively in this task," Ms Mosca said.
